First post, first boat, and a lot of excitement!  I purchased a 2006 Harris Flotebote Classic 240 on Friday of last week and the accessory gauges aren't working.  Neither side, horn, radio, any of the lights.  All of my gauges are working.  I think it is a blown fuse somewhere.  I checked underneath the gauges and couldn't find a broken line anywhere.  Can somebody please tell me where the fusebox is?  I know this should be a simple task, as I am somewhat mechanically inclined, but I can't seem to find it anywhere!
